To prevent squirrels from eating your peony buds, you can try several strategies. First, consider using physical barriers like netting or mesh around the plants to deter them. You can also apply squirrel repellents, which are often made from natural ingredients like cayenne pepper or garlic. Additionally, keeping your garden clean and free of fallen fruits or nuts can reduce their attraction to the area.

Peony buds may turn brown and fail to produce flowers due to several factors, including environmental stress, such as extreme temperatures or insufficient water. Fungal diseases, like botrytis blight, can also attack buds, leading to browning and decay. Additionally, nutrient deficiencies or improper pruning can disrupt the plant’s ability to develop healthy blooms. Ensuring proper care, including adequate watering, appropriate fertilization, and disease management, can help prevent these issues.
